入排标准
入选标准
- •1\. Age: 6\-12 years old;
- •2\. Anisometropic amblyopia should meet at least one of the following criteria:
- •a. After cycloplegia, the difference between the equivalent spherical degrees of the eyes in refraction is \>\= 1\.50 D.
- •b. After ciliary muscle paralysis, the difference between the optometry and the cylinder lens is \>\= 1\.00 D.
- •3\. Vision:
- •a. The best corrected visual acuity for amblyopic eyes is between 0\.1 and 0\.8\.
- •b. The visual acuity difference between the two eyes is more than 2 lines.
- •4\. There are no other organic diseases affecting vision in both eyes, and form deprivation factors (leukoplakia, congenital cataract, complete ptosis, etc.) are excluded.
- •5\. Informed consent, and voluntarily sign the informed consent, in line with ethical standards; the process of obtaining the informed consent should comply with GCP regulations. Only those who meet the above conditions can be selected.
排除标准
- •1\. After ciliary muscle paralysis, the equivalent spherical degree of refraction is \<\= \-6\.0D.
- •2\. Patients with organic eye diseases that can cause form deprivation, such as corneal leukoplakia, congenital cataracts, and complete ptosis.
- •3\. According to the judgment of the investigator, other lesions that reduce the possibility of enrollment or complicate enrollment are likely to cause loss to follow\-up.
- •4\. Patients with mental or legal disabilities.
- •5\. Those who are participating in other clinical trials.
- •If one of the above matches, it will be excluded.
